Characteristics of included studies
Study | Study design | Patients, number | Mean age (years) | Initial Stroke severity (Mean NIHSS) | Intravenous rt-PA, % | Recanalisation, % | Favourable outcome, % | sICH, % | Mortality, %, delay | Time to recanalization, h |
---|---|---|---|---|---|---|---|---|---|---|
Andersson et al11 | Retrospective, single centre | 28 | – | – | – | 64 | 57 | 0 | 21, 3 months | – |
Baek et al12 | Prospective, single centre | 25 | 68 | 11 | 24 | 96 | 48 | 0 | 12, 3 months | 5.1 |
Costalat et al13 | Prospective, single centre | 16 | – | – | 62 | 81 | 44 | 6 | 25, 3 months | 9.3 |
Dorn et al14 | Retrospective, single centre | 24 | – | 16.1 | – | 71 | – | – | 46, discharge | – |
Espinosa et al15 | Restrospective, single centre | 18 | 67 | 20.4 | – | 94 | 50 | 0 | 22, discharge | 7.3 |
Fesl et al16 | Retrospective, single centre | 11 | 73 | – | 11 | 82 | 36 | 0 | 36 discharge | – |
Lefevre et al17 | Retrospective, single centre | 25 | 69 | 20.3 | – | 92 | 56 | 4 | 40 3 months | – |
Lyon Hospital | Retrospective, single centre | 22 | 60 | – | 36 | 73 | 27 | 14 | 45, 3 months | 8 |
Miteff et al18 | Retrospective, single centre | 10 | 54 | 26.3 | 0 | 100 | 20 | 10 | 30, discharge | 13.6 |
Mohlenbruch et al19 | Prospective, single centre | 24 | 70 | 24 | 87 | 75 | 33 | 4 | 29, 3 months | 5.5 |
Mordasini et al20 | Prospective, single centre | 14 | 64 | 21 | 36 | 79 | 29 | 0 | 36, discharge | 7.6 |
Mourand et al21 | Propsective, single centre | 31 | 61 | 14 | 61 | 74 | 35 | 16 | 32, 3 months | 8.5 |
Nagel et al22 | Prospective, single centre | 36 | 70 | – | 64 | 83 | 31 | 3 | 36, 3 months | – |
Park et al23 | Retrospective, single centre | 16 | 68 | 12.2 | 25 | 44 | 56 | 0 | 6, 3 months | 7.4 |
Raoult et al24 | Retrospective, single centre | 12 | 54 | 18.8 | 17 | 100 | 58 | 8 | 25, discharge | 7.8 |
Successful recanalisation defined as a Thrombolysis In Cerebral Infarction score of 2b or 3; Favourable outcome defined as an mRS score of 2 or less; sICH was defined as any parenchymal haematoma, subarachnoid haemorrhage or intraventricular haemorrhage associated with worsening of the NIHSS score by ≥4 within 24 h.
IV, intravenous; mRS, modified Rankin Scale; NIHSS, National Institutes of Health Stroke Scale; rt-PA, recombinant tissue plasminogen activator; sICH, symptomatic intracranial haemorrhage.
